In context — Matthew 22:43
he says to them how then David in spirit {he} calls him Lord saying
About this coordinate
Matthew 22:43:2 is a BCV:P reference — Book · Chapter · Verse · Word Position. It addresses word 2 of Matthew 22:43, so the Greek word αὐτοῖς· (autois) can be cited, linked and studied at exactly this position rather than somewhere in the verse. In the Biblical Knowledge Coordinate System the same position is written Matt.22.43.W2, which extends further down to each syllable (Matt.22.43.W2.S1) and character.
